Introduction to Kief
In case you haven’t learned this before, the ‘dust’ that is on and around your marijuana is called kief. It is actually made up of dried trichomes, those cool little hairs on the marijuana flowers that contain most of the active ingredient, THC. It’s useful (and economical) to capture this and put it with the more obvious marijuana bits. A good grinder will collect this for you and you can scrape it up in volume later and sprinkle it on your ground marijuana buds before vaporizing. This will increase the strength of your marijuana by directly adding active ingredient to the mix, so be sure you start with a modest (less than the amount that can lightly cover a dime) amount in a vaporizer bowl already setup with ground weed.
